Another iconic design element of the Air Jordan 4 is the "wings" on the sides of the shoe, which are connected to the laces. This unique feature allowed for a more customizable fit, offering better support and stability during gameplay. The shoe also features a rubber outsole with a herringbone pattern, providing superior traction on the court.

One of the most memorable moments in the shoe's history was its appearance in Spike Lee's 1989 film, "Do the Right Thing." The film showcased the Air Jordan 4 in a way that highlighted its cultural significance, and it has since become a symbol of urban style and resilience.
Over the years, Nike has released numerous iterations of the Air Jordan 4, each with its unique colorways and materials. From the classic "Bred" to the limited-edition collaborations with designers and artists, the Air Jordan 4 continues to be a highly sought-after sneaker.
